About Me

As an experienced BACP counsellor, I offer a confidential space in central Exeter and Taunton. Here, you can explore thoughts and feelings without judgment. We can work together to understand challenges and find new ways forward. Clients often gain clarity and practical strategies. Many find peace in dedicating time to themselves, leading to greater well-being.

Approach

You’ll find a steady, held space where I match the pace to what you bring, helping you notice patterns and small shifts that matter. I offer face-to-face appointments in Exeter, Taunton and secure online sessions, working in English or Arabic to suit your needs. Sessions often focus on safety, unpacking past hurts such as abuse or loss, and creating simple coping steps to try between meetings so change feels manageable. People seeking clear, compassionate support tend to find this approach helpful.
